Schedule PRN – As Needed (includes days, evenings, or weekends) General Summary Greets patients, vendors and other visitors and ensures that they are directed/escorted to the proper office/area. Operates a multiple-line telephone and routes calls to the appropriate person or location. Duties and Responsibilities Essential Functions: Provides assistance, guidance, and direction to patients and /or visitors. Ascertains the nature of their business; assists and/or directs patients and/or visitors to various locations in the building when appropriate. Calls for an escort when necessary. Provides excellent customer service assistance. Answers telephones, routes callers, takes messages and provides routine information to callers. Enters and/or retrieves data from established computer files using knowledge of various computer software applications. Assists with office operations, special initiatives and projects as requested. Maintains appropriate records, reports, and files as required. IF ASSIGNED TO YORK AND GETTYSBURG HOSPITAL RECEPTION AREA: Receives telegrams, messages, flowers, newspapers, and other items; notifies appropriate personnel. Verifies that patient has not been discharged; returns flowers delivered for discharged patients. Maintains log of items received; delivers or arranges for the delivery of items to patients and appropriate personnel.
